As Winter's gloom seems to pervade marketing temperaments, there is a handful of brands that are living an endless summer. Spawned in some of the best waves in Australia, for these surfing brands the latest marketing trends are old ideas. For marketers, it is a case of 'you should have been here yesterday'. So much so that these brands have come to dominate youth markets far removed from surfing the perfect wave.
